This second revised and enlarged edition addresses current techniques concerned with the implementation of the AO/ASIF System in small animal orthopaedic surgery. Surgeons who have used the system over the years have now considerable knowledge and experience which they have made available in this text. The same individuals have designed and modified special implants which are now available to the Small Animal Orthopaedic Surgeon. Sections have been added or modified concerned with severe trauma, implant removal and a system for recording fracture type and treatment. The book will serve to inform the experienced surgeon of the current situation, and at the same time it is still a basic text for the newcomer to veterinary small animal orthopaedics in general and the AO/ASIF system in particular.

This textbook emphasizes the fundamentals of bone fracture and its fixation, including advanced techniques of osteosynthesis in both small and large animals. Various fracture fixation techniques and devices have been described in simple language with the help of sketches and photographs. The chapter on the basic considerations in fracture fixation narrates bone structure and types, bone development and growth regulation, types of fracture and fracture healing, first aid and emergency treatment, selection of fracture fixation technique, anesthetic management, and fracture fixation implants and instruments. The book highlights principles of different external, internal, and external skeletal fixation techniques. It also presents various basic and advanced techniques used to manage specific fractures in different bones, separately for small and large animal patients. It also includes specific topics like fracture fixation in young, osteoporotic, and avian bones, open fracture management, bone grafts and scaffolds, and fracture fixation complications. Towards the end, the book elucidates miscellaneous but essential topics in veterinary orthopedics such as metabolic bone diseases, antebrachial bone deformities, joint luxations, arthritis, common tendon, and ligament injuries, bone tumors, and physiotherapy and rehabilitation of patients.
